Through their official website, European champions Chelsea announced this week that Nigeria-eligible fullback Richard Olise has signed a new contract with the club.
Richard is the younger brother of Crystal Palace winger Michael Olise, who was named on the reserve roster for the national team's 2021 Africa Cup of Nations qualifiers in March.
In his first words after putting pen to paper, Richard Olise said : "It means a lot, I have been at this club my whole life so it's a good achievement.
"I am a right back first of all, I like defending, I like getting forward as well, making runs in behind. "
Olise is hoping to follow in the footsteps of the likes of Mason Mount, Reece James, Callum Hudson-Odoi and Andreas Christensen, who rose through the academy ranks before earning promotion to the first team of Chelsea.
"I'm watching them doing what they do because they came from the academy like me, it is giving me hope."
This season, 2004-born defender Olise has gone the
distance in all the games played by Chelsea in the U18 Premier League,
helping them register four straight wins in the division.
